INTRODUCTION

Leiomyomas are the commonest smooth muscle tumour in the uterus. Not only do they occur at varied sites but they show multiple types of degenerative alterations such as hyalinization, myxoid, carneous (red or hemorrhagic), fatty, calcific and cystic changes [1]. Sometimes cyst may be so large that it can mimic other cystic malignancies. One such case is reported
